How well are we doing?

The headlines for 2024-25 were overwhelmingly positive. The school continues to have a strong academic profile and children achieve well.

  • In Early Years GLD (Good Level of Development) at the end of Reception was above national.
  • Phonics achievement in Year 1 was  above national.
  • KS 1 attainment RWM EXP* and GD* was above the local authority average
  • KS2 attainment for RWM* at EXP and GD was above national 

*EXP - Expected standard  * GD - Greater Depth 

* RWM - Reading, Writing and Maths combined 

Reception children achieving a good level of development

The percentage of children achieving a Good Level of Development was 15% above national

Year 1 Phonics

87% of children achieved the expected standard which was higher than both the local (84%) and national (80%) averages.

End of Key Stage 2

Attainment at the end of KS2 remains strong in  the expected standard and at greater depth.

At the end of Key Stage 2 the proportion of children achieving the expected standard in reading, writing and maths (RWM) was 79% . This is 17% higher than the national average and 11% above Wandsworth. As the chart below demonstrates, KS2 attainment has been above the national average for a number of years.

The proportion of children achieving greater depth in reading, writing and maths (RWI) was 19% which was 11% above the national average and 6% above Wandsworth.
